Radiologist Sue Jane Grosso-Rivas, MD joins cardiologist and clinical researcher Michael J. Koren, MD for Part Two of her Master's Series on breast imaging.
Dr. Grosso-Rivas talks about some of the complications that can occur during imaging, including dense breasts and their surprising prevalence. She also talks about new technologies in the imaging world, including contrast mammography and the use of AI in cancer detection. She finishes the conversation by talking about men's mammography and the increase in young-onset breast cancer in some populations.
This is part two of a two-part series.
